Development
of an Activity Based Module
for Study of Microorganisms.
Background
A project
supported and catalyzed by RVPSP,
Dept. of Science & Technology,
Govt. of India is to develop
a kit to study microorganisms
in the high school level. The
study of microorganisms has
received much attention because
of its importance in our life
and living and also because
of their utility in the study
of evolution, genetics, biochemistry,
physiology and above all their
application in biotechnology.
It is intended that children
develop interest in microorganisms
early in life through some practical
study which are very simple
and preliminary in nature but
sufficient to arouse interest
among them. As such ASTE Council
and Botanical Hobby Centre,
Dept. of Botany, Cotton College,
Guwahati will jointly develop
the kit.
